On the 2nd December, long time host of the cult classic show Chartbusting 80s, Queen Josie, will remind us again why the eighties was such a great decade as we relive the Chartbusting 80's Live on stage!

Queen Josie promises it will be a night of everything that you loved about the Chartbusting 80s, from classic 80's video clips, trivia competitions artist interviews and live performances featuring the 'who's who' of Australian music royalty - Eurogliders, The Chantoozies, Brian Mannix from Uncanny X-Men, Dale Ryder from Boom Crash Opera, Scott Carne from Kids In The Kitchen.

Queen Josie presented Chartbusting 80s in unique 80s outfits with her hair styled to match. She provided her own floorshow as the videos broadcast, rolling on the floor a la Madonna or doing a perfect handbag dance, like the girls in the Angel in a Centrefold clip. Chartbusting 80s was Channel 31's highest-rating show. It was the biggest show on community TV and is a nostalgic look at the fashions, film clips and faux pas of the decade that style forgot. The show was a spicy, fun-filled hour dedicated to 80's music and pop culture. Each Saturday night CB80s host, Josie Parrelli would present classic music videos, interviews with national and International Artists, plus performances by original artists and retro cover bands all recorded live in the studio. With Jeff Jenkins digging up the latest gossip on those gone but not forgotten eighties stars, Chartbusting 80's was the only place on Channel 31 to satisfy your spandex fetish, or discover a decade you may have [un]fortunately missed out on!

Chartbusting 80s grew out of Josie's love of eighties music and culture. The first show went to air on 1 November 2000.

Chartbusting 80s showed interviews and live performances from legendary eighties' acts such as Mental as Anything, Pseudo Echo, Kids in the Kitchen, The Models, Boney M, Joan Armatrading, Brian Mannix, Ross Wilson and Russell Morris. Season Five featured an exclusive interview with Gene Simmons of Kiss.

OzTam figures showed that the viewing audience was 137,000 and over each episode.

Chartbusting 80s was produced from 2000 to 2007, just as youtube was taking off!

In 2008 Josie Parrelli won a Channel 31 Antenna Award for Outstanding Contribution to Community Television. Chartbusting 80s released 5 DVDs - DVD 1 broke the ARIA charts debuting at #28. The DVD was a huge success with Josie being the recipient of an ARIA Gold Disc in June 2007 for sales of Chartbusting 80s DVD1 - this is the first time ever a community television show has received such an accolade.
